Students learn how to perform on the job site as skilled craftsmen, as well as how to operate heavy equipment through classroom instruction, simulator training, and “in-the-seat” operation. Training includes: OSHA Construction Safety, Safe Forklift Operator Certificate, ATSSA National Flagger Certification, Construction Drawings, Site and Land Surveying, Earth Moving, Machinery Operations, Basic Equipment Maintenance, Simulator, and live seat time

Delaware Tech’s 300-hour Construction Technology program is designed to provide entry-level skills in a variety of Construction Trades. This includes carpentry, masonry, concrete finishing, electrical work, HVAC basics, and plumbing. Participants will become skilled in different phases of a construction project from start to finish.

Delaware Tech's CDL curriculum combines classroom study with practical experience behind the wheel of diesel-powered tractor trailers on a private training range, as well as public streets and highways. You'll also learn the intricacies of handling a variety of truck types and cargo, conducting required ispections, proper reporting and documentation requirements, and trip-planning techniques - all in a small-class-size environment.
